Dealerships

Car key fobs are an integral component of modern vehicles, providing convenience and security for drivers. They can be used to lock or unlock a car, activate the alarm for security of the vehicle, and even start the car when the correct key to turn the ignition is used. However, if the devices become damaged or lost they must be replaced or programmed for proper functionality. Many people are surprised to learn that the cost of reprogramming these devices can be quite expensive, particularly when the service is offered by an auto dealer. Understanding the cost can help you determine if you need to go to an auto locksmith or a dealership for this service.

The type of car key you have will have a major impact on how much it will cost to reprogram the device. There are many different types of key fobs. They range from basic primary keys to more advanced transponder models. Each type comes with its own characteristics and programming requirements, which will impact the total cost. In addition, certain kinds of keys require specialized programming experts that are not accessible to the general public and may require a trip to a dealer for this work.

Many people believe that they can save money by changing the key fob's programming on their own, and in a few cases, this is true. Based on the model, some fobs can be programmed with the help of instructions found in the owner's manual or online, without needing to visit a dealer. This is not possible for some fobs, such as ones that are built into the key of the vehicle or require a FOBIK chip.

Some large auto parts retailers like AutoZone and others, do offer replacement remotes that come with instructions on how to self-program them. This is not the case with most vehicles. They must be paired to the computer in the vehicle using special equipment to ensure that the remote functions correctly. This is also a risky process, as any incorrect steps could cause a reversal of the information on the key fob. It's best to let the work to a professional.

Auto Locksmiths

Modern cars are equipped with keyfob remotes that can open and lock doors as well as arm and disarm alarm systems and even start the engine. Although these devices are convenient, they can also be a problem. If the key fob of a car is damaged or loses its battery, repairing the device could be costly. The process of replacing a device can be difficult and requires an expert to program it correctly. Luckily auto locksmiths are able to provide car key fob programming near me at a fraction of the cost of the dealer.

A professional locksmith who provides a replacement car key fob may have specialized tools that can work with most types vehicles. Some locksmiths can reprogram an old key fob or keyless remote to an entirely different vehicle. This is not always possible however, and it is contingent upon your vehicle's year, model, and make.

It is recommended to call a locksmith in your area prior to going to the dealer to have your car key fob replaced. Locksmiths usually offer superior service than dealerships and charge less. A professional locksmith will have the tools and know-how to install a new key fob, program it to your vehicle and also provide a guarantee for their work.

Some manufacturers prevent dealers from selling or programming key fobs from aftermarket manufacturers. This is because the aftermarket products typically have different encryption than the original equipment key fob, which can cause issues with your car's security system. However, a few dealers we spoke to told us that they are willing to program aftermarket fobs for their customers, so they are aware of the potential risks involved.

A professional locksmith will employ a tool called a transponder capable of programming the key fob. This tool can detect the unique serial number and other information on your car's key fob. It will then match the information to the correct key code on your car's computer system.

Another option to cut down on the cost of a new key fob is to replace its battery. It's easy to do and can save lots of cash. You can buy batteries for replacement from a hardware store or big-box retailer as well as online. Some models only require one battery while others require two. You can follow the instructions in your owner's manual or look on YouTube for videos that can help you do it. In the majority of cases, replacing the battery of a car key fob only takes a few minutes.

Hacking can be carried out on key fobs, no matter whether your car is brand new or old. Criminals use specially designed devices that amplify signals to fool the key fob and car into believing they are closer than they are. This could cause your key fob or ignition to be activated, which could result in theft. You can purchase devices such as faraday bags that block these signals and keep them from functioning.
